收藏 分享(赏)

第一阶段项目计划.doc

上传人:hskm5268 文档编号:7925296 上传时间:2019-05-30 格式:DOC 页数:5 大小:744.50KB
下载 相关 举报
第一阶段项目计划.doc_第1页
第1页 / 共5页
第一阶段项目计划.doc_第2页
第2页 / 共5页
第一阶段项目计划.doc_第3页
第3页 / 共5页
第一阶段项目计划.doc_第4页
第4页 / 共5页
第一阶段项目计划.doc_第5页
第5页 / 共5页
亲,该文档总共5页,全部预览完了,如果喜欢就下载吧!
资源描述

1、项目第一阶段计划废话不说,言归正传,目标:把负责人、指导老师和专家功能(指导老师与专家功能相同)做出来。在做功能时,因书中连接数据库的方法众多,方法各异,为了规范数据库的使用,先提供一种方法明白数据库的连接及使用,以免大家走弯路去研究如何使用数据库,以下我列出数据库的连接方法及说明:1、 在 web.config 配置文件中配置以下信息:图 1图 2说明:name代表你所定义的连接字串的名字,与声明变量一样;connectionString中 Data Source代表你sql server服务器 Initial Catalog代表目标数据库 User ID=sa; Password=1234

2、56这个很明显了。最后的providerName=”System.Data.SqlClient代表引用名。2、 在.cs 文件中首先先在文件中引用以上定义的引用名:using System.Data.SqlClient;图 3其次在再写入如下连接字段:SqlConnection sqlcon = new SqlConnection(System.Configuration.ConfigurationManager.ConnectionStrings“创新项目管理平台ConnectionString “.ConnectionString);图 4连接打开:sqlcon.Open();SqlCom

3、mand mysqlcom = new SqlCommand(“你所要执行的sql语句”,sqlcon);mysqlcom.ExecuteNonQuery();/要执行更改数据库时调用这条语句mysqlcom.ExecuteScalar();/要执行查询数据库时调用这条语句,返回的结果是查询语句中的第一行第一列sqlcon.close();以下为我执行一个注册页面的后台代码:using System;using System.Collections.Generic;using System.Linq;using System.Web;using System.Web.UI;using Syst

4、em.Web.UI.WebControls;using System.Data.SqlClient;using System.Configuration; public partial class Default2 : System.Web.UI.Pageprivate SqlConnection sqlcon = new SqlConnection(System.Configuration.ConfigurationManager.ConnectionStrings“创新项目管理平台ConnectionString“.ConnectionString);protected void Page

5、_Load(object sender, EventArgs e)protected void Button1_Click(object sender, EventArgs e)sqlcon.Open();SqlCommand mysqlcom = new SqlCommand(“insert into 用户基本信息表 (一卡通号?,姓?名?,密码,身份证,性别,生日,学院编号,入学年份,学号,专业编号,手机号码,Email) values(“ + 一卡通.Text + “ , “ + 姓名.Text + “ , “ + 密码.Text + “ , “ + 身份证.Text + “ , “ +

6、 性别.Text + “ , “ + 生日.Text + “ , “ + decimal.Parse(学院编号.Text) + “ , “ + int.Parse(入学年份.Text) + “ , “ +学号.Text + “ , “ +decimal.Parse(专业编号.Text) + “ , “ + decimal.Parse(手机号码.Text) + “ , “ + 电子邮件.Text + “ )“, sqlcon);mysqlcom.ExecuteNonQuery();Response.Write(“alert(注册成功);“);protected void 一卡通_TextChan

7、ged1(object sender, EventArgs e)sqlcon.Open();int i;SqlCommand mysqlcom = new SqlCommand(“select count(*) from 用户基本信息表 where 一卡通号= “ + 一卡通.Text.Trim() + “, sqlcon);i = int.Parse(mysqlcom.ExecuteScalar().ToString();if (i 0) 验证账号.Text = “账号已存在“; else if (i = 0 sqlcon.Close();对于我们所做项目功能,我做以下说明: 负责人用例图:

8、1、 注册,制作页面完成用户注册,将用户信息存入用户基本信息表。2、 登陆,通过访问数据库,核对账号密码,登陆到系统,且登陆后的页面要保留用户状态。3、 申请项目,在页面上制作与数据库表对应的控件,填写相应内容,提交后,将申请书审核人提交到指导老师处(指导老师是主动联系的) 。4、 提交任务书,将word文档传到数据库中,且标明阶段状态和审批人。5、 个人信息维护,即修改数据库中用户基本信息表内容,但如用户学院等信息不必修改,只供修改联系方式和密码。6、 项目查询(参照武汉理工项目查询去做)7、 在线交流,此内容暂且不做。1、 附:先做一个管理员添加专家或指导老师的功能,将信息存入专家或指导老

9、师信息表中(此功能原本在管理员功能中)2、 登陆,在数据库专家或指导老师中,先自己写入对应信息,然后根据它登陆。3、 项目审批,如指导老师登陆:打开后首先进入到需审批的项目列表,打开后在网页中打开word文档(申请书)或表格形式(申请表),审批同意/不同意和意见,并提交给下一级。(指导老师自动提交给对应学院的管理员,专家不用做此功能)具体如何实现,自己琢磨。任务分配:各项任务由完成人员共同讨论并实现,若有某些细节做不来,互相咨询合作人员或共同翻阅书籍解决问题,目前还不知道陈庭与梁书浪对.net的掌握程度,若你们认为分工不合理,可再跟我商量(注意:做完后请完成人员画UML时序图,以后写论文时有用

10、,当然,做前也可以先画好)。第一次工作任务:申请项目和任务书提交由项目审批由熊潇潇和汤振策和江家琪共同完成,登陆和个人信息维护由梁书浪和陈庭共同完成(其中注意,登陆要做两个页面,注意,第二个页面保存状态,内容随意,但要做到在第二个页面能访问数据库,查询自己的个人信息)。第二次工作任务项目审批和项目查询由熊潇潇和汤振策和江家琪共同完成。资料: 武汉理工大学 http:/ 账号:542335198708117598 密码:a123456山东大学威海分校 http:/ :各组员邮箱里都有,我以前发过。通知:请江嘉祺对你所建立的中文格式数据库进行说明,写在此word文档下并发给我,若觉得数据库设计不合理,请更改。

展开阅读全文
相关资源
猜你喜欢
相关搜索
资源标签

当前位置:首页 > 企业管理 > 管理学资料

本站链接:文库   一言   我酷   合作


客服QQ:2549714901微博号:道客多多官方知乎号:道客多多

经营许可证编号: 粤ICP备2021046453号世界地图

道客多多©版权所有2020-2025营业执照举报